Andreas Wimmer is a scholar working on Computational Mechanics, Automotive Engineering and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es. According to data from OpenAlex, Andreas Wimmer has authored 40 papers receiving a total of 419 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 17 papers in Computational Mechanics, 17 papers in Automotive Engineering and 16 papers in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es. Recurrent topics in Andreas Wimmer’s work include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(16 papers), Combustion and flame dynamics (13 papers) and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(10 papers). Andreas Wimmer is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Combustion Engine Technologies (16 papers), Combustion and flame dynamics (13 papers) and Additive Manufacturing Materials and Processes (10 papers). Andreas Wimmer collaborates with scholars based in Germany, United States and Austria. Andreas Wimmer's co-authors include Franz Chmela, Gerhard Pirker, Theodor Sams, Michael F. Zaeh, Julien Favre, Klaus Dietmayer, Christophe Desrayaud, Alixe Dréano, Mathias Göken and Guillaume Schweicher and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Physical Chemistry Letters, Energy Conversion and Management and Fuel.
